WebbGrab the ends of the slinky in your hands. Stretch the slinky to between 1 and 2 meters long. Move your hands together and then apart, just as if you were clapping. Notice the motion of the slinky. Your hands move a lot while the center of the slinky moves very little. The center is a node. WebbThere are two kinds of waves – transverse and longitudinal. In a longitudinal wave the particles move parallel to the direction the wave is moving. In a transverse wave the particles move at right angles to the direction of wave travel.
